1. Plum BlossomThe plum blossom is a very common flower and is extremely positive. It grows and blooms without fear of severe cold. It symbolizes auspiciousness, happiness, nobleness, aloofness and tenacity. It is also a symbol of friendship and beauty. 2. NarcissusNarcissus is one of the famous flowers in my country. During the Chinese New Year, people like to grow one or two pots of it at home. It has a very beautiful meaning, implying auspiciousness and happiness, and it also symbolizes pure beauty. 3. ChrysanthemumIt is also a flower with good meaning. It symbolizes integrity, indomitable spirit, auspiciousness, longevity and elegance. However, you cannot give white chrysanthemums to others casually, because white chrysanthemums have the meaning of mourning in our country. 4. CarnationI believe everyone knows the meaning and symbol of carnations. They are usually given to mothers on Mother's Day, symbolizing true love, greatness, blessings and family affection. 5. SunflowerSunflower can be said to be a flower that symbolizes light. It implies silent love, and also represents happiness, vitality, health, and a good attitude that is always optimistic and positive. |
